Police investigation paper on Namawee's video for allegedly insulting Islam
Timur Laut Police chief ACP Mior Faridalatrash Wahid said the four men in the video had angered Muslims for tarnishing the image of the mosque. - Filepic
The police have opened an investigation paper on a video clip by singer and director Namawee for allegedly insulting Islam.
Penang Police chief Datuk Abdul Ghafar Rajab said they received several reports from non-governmental organisations (NGOs) against the song video titled 'Oh My God.'
"Preliminary investigation found that the video was shot at Masjid Terapung in Tanjung Bungah. The first police report was received on July 27," he told reporters here, today.
The 4:05 minutes video showing four men singing 'Oh My God' in a mosque went viral since yesterday.
The video has angered the public for allegedly insulting Islam.
Meanwhile, Timur Laut Police chief ACP Mior Faridalatrash Wahid said the four men in the video had angered Muslims for tarnishing the image of the mosque. "The chairman of Masjid Terapung lodged a police report after he was told that the video of four men dancing and singing was shot in the mosque.
Mior Faridalatrash said the four men also shot song video in houses of worship such as temples and churches in the state.
"Police will summon Namawee and several people, including those involved in the making the video," he added.
The case is being investigated under Section 295 of the Penal Code.
